Job Essential Duties:
  • Receive incoming shipments and verify quantities against purchase orders and packing slips
  • Inspect incoming materials for damage and report discrepancies
  • Accurately enter inventory transactions into inventory management systems
  • Prepare and process outgoing shipments, including packaging, labeling, and documentation
  • Maintain accurate inventory counts through cycle counts and physical inventory audits
  • Organize and stock materials in designated warehouse locations
  • Operate forklifts, pallet jacks, and other warehouse equipment safely
  • Coordinate with purchasing, production, and customer service teams regarding inventory availability
  • Monitor inventory levels and notify management of shortages or replenishment needs
  • Ensure compliance with company safety policies and warehouse procedures
  • Maintain a clean, organized, and safe work environment
